Radford City Treasurer’s Office is the recipient of two Statewide awards

Janet Jones, Treasurer of the City of Radford takes great
pride in announcing the receipt of two distinguished awards from the
Treasurers Association of Virginia (TAV).

At the Statewide meeting of the elected Treasurers of Virginia held on June
14th, 2019;

Radford Master Governmental Treasurer, Janet Jones was awarded “The
President’s Award” from the association’s President, Evelyn Powers of
Roanoke City.

Master Deputy Treasurer, Tracy Trump was Awarded the “Deputy Treasurer of
the Year” award at the same meeting.

The Radford City Treasurer’s office is a fully accredited Treasurer’s
office, and Mrs. Jones and Mrs. Trump have achieved Master Governmental
Treasurer and Master Deputy Treasurer certifications by the TAV.
